Synopsis/Details
This sci-fi adventure starts when Aaron, “Mr. Nice Guy,” sets up a week-long camping get-away in a remote cabin as a celebration for the gang’s recent high school graduation. Kailee (Aaron’s secret crush) unfortunately shows up with her new boyfriend Johnny, star quarterback, and arrogant prick. Johnny immediately, and continuously, takes advantage of Aaron’s niceness in that oh-so-subtle way that you can’t quite call him out on it. With a massive thunderstorm keeping the group inside the cabin, they decide to play a virtual reality zombie video game that is indistinguishable from real life. Players can even feel pain. A power surge causes the game to glitch which traps the players, leaving them unable to exit the game. And worse, safety protocols are disabled. Meaning if you die in the game, you die in real life. With the only option of escape being to beat the game, the players are forced to play.
